"Then they will call upon me, but I will not answer; they will seek me diligently, but will not find me."
This is a terrifying text. If the simple continue to love their simplicity ... if the scoffers continue to delight in their scoffing ... if the fools continue to hate knowledge ... then calamity, distress, and anguish await them.
But what is even more terrifying is that when they call for wisdom, she will not answer; when they seek it diligently, they will not find it. Why? Because they already rejected it. She spoke, and they would not listen. She stretched out her hand and they would not heed. In other words, they were deaf to her rebukes and blind to her reproofs. Therefore when calamity strikes them, they remain deaf and blind to what wisdom has to offer. Even though they seek her diligently they will not find her, because if they cannot hear her calling in the streets, they will never hear her anywhere.
